Chicken color is governed by multiple genes influencing melanin types—eumelanin for blacks and grays, and pheomelanin for reds and yellows. Key genes like MC1R, ASIP, and others interact to produce diverse hues and patterns. This genetic interplay explains why a single breeding pair can yield offspring with unpredictable yet predictable color traits, forming the foundation of modern poultry genetics.

The chart maps vital color variations including red, black, white, silver, cuckoo, and speckled patterns. Each entry reflects dominant and recessive gene expressions, helping identify dominant traits like the rich red of Rhode Island Reds or the striking black-and-white of Leghorns. Understanding these patterns enables breeders to plan mating for desired outcomes, ensuring consistency and quality in flocks.

By referencing the chicken color genetics chart, breeders can predict offspring colors based on parent genotypes. For example, crossing a red rooster with a white hen may produce chicks in mixed hues, depending on gene dominance. This chart transforms guesswork into strategy, supporting efficient breeding programs for show birds, eggs, or meat production.
